About the Artist

"Nokun", the creative force behind KOADANG, is a contemporary Korean folk painting (Minhwa) artist who reimagines traditional motifs and techniques through a modern lens of color and symbolism. Drawing inspiration from the rich heritage of Korean colored ink painting, she blends auspicious symbolism, timeless narratives, and a vibrant color palette to create works that resonate with both tradition and modernity.

Nokun:

  • Major in Arts and Cultural Management
  • Completed courses in traditional Korean painting and folk painting (Minhwa)

Awards & Achievements:

  • Awarded at the Gyeongin Art Exhibition (Korea)
  • Awarded at the Korea Minhwa Art Contest

Group Exhibitions:

  • “Minhwa Blooming on Gwanghwamun Street,” Sejong Center Art Gallery (Seoul, Korea)
  • “Minhwa: Blooming on the Grassland,” Mongolia Art Gallery (Ulaanbaatar, Mongolia)
  • “Special Korean Minhwa Exhibition,” Fondazione Luciana Matalon (Milan, Italy)

Solo Exhibitions:

  • Hokkaido, Japan (March 2024)
  • Hokkaido, Japan (March 2025)

Current Roles

  • Director of Ko-A-Dang (古雅堂) Art Studio
